Analog Devices Inc. HMC347 is a high-performance RF switch, specifically a Single Pole Double Throw (SPDT) device designed for demanding applications. This absorptive switch operates across a wide frequency range from 0 Hz to 20 GHz, making it suitable for broadband RF signal routing. With a characteristic insertion loss of 1.7 dB at 20 GHz and excellent isolation of 45 dB, the HMC347 ensures minimal signal degradation and channel-to-channel leakage. Key performance metrics include an IIP3 of 43 dBm and a P1dB of 23 dBm, indicating robust linearity and power handling capabilities. The component is provided as a die, intended for integration into custom RF assemblies and systems. Its 50 Ohm impedance is standard for most RF designs. The HMC347 is commonly utilized in VSAT systems, satellite communications, electronic warfare, and test and measurement equipment where precise RF switching is critical. It operates within an ambient temperature range of -55°C to 85°C.

Analog Devices is known for its high-performance analog and signal-processing product lines used in industrial, automotive, and communications systems.

Analog Devices key product lines include:

  • ADXL series - MEMS accelerometers for motion sensing
  • ADIS series - inertial measurement units (IMUs) and precision sensors
  • ADSP series - digital signal processors (DSPs)
  • Blackfin processors - embedded DSP and microcontroller hybrid solutions
  • SHARC processors - high-performance floating-point DSPs
  • LTC (Linear Technology) power solutions - power management ICs and regulators
  • ADF series - RF and frequency synthesis solutions
  • ADA amplifiers - precision and high-speed amplifier families
  • MAX22663 - reinforced six-channel digital isolator
